SQL常用参数简介

SQL常用参数简介

ID:39468435

大小:55.50 KB

页数:4页

时间:2019-07-04

SQL常用参数简介_第1页
SQL常用参数简介_第2页
SQL常用参数简介_第3页
SQL常用参数简介_第4页
资源描述:

《SQL常用参数简介》由会员上传分享,免费在线阅读,更多相关内容在教育资源-天天文库

1、常用函数简介1.cast()varchar转换为integer的函数selectcast(itemasint)fromadict2.char()返回日期时间型,字符串,整数,十进制或双精度浮点数的字符串表示.selectchar(2*5)fromadict3.date()varchar转换为date的函数selectdate(‘2005-11-23’)fromadict4.count()返回行的个数5.avg()返回一组数值的平均值selectabg(salary)frombscompany6.max()

2、返回一组数值中的最大值selectmax(salary)frombscompany7.min()返回一组数值中的最小值.selectmin(salary)frombscompany8.sum()返回一组数据的和selectsum(salary)frombscompany9.abs()或者absval()返回参数的绝对值.selectabs(-3.1)frombscompany10.ascii()返回整数参数最左边的字符的ASCII码.selectascii(‘h’)frombscompany11.chr(

3、)返回具有由参数指定的ASCII码的字符selectchr(105)frombscompany12.concat()selectconcat(item,itemcname)fromadict或者selectitem

4、

5、itemcnamefromadict13.year()返回数值的年部分selectyear(‘2003/01/02’)fromadict14.varchar()返回字符串、日期型、图形串的可变长度字符串表示。selectvarchar(item,10)fromadict15.ucase()或

6、者upper()返回字符串的大写.selectupper('h')fromadictselectucase('h')fromadict16.truncate()或者trunc()从表达式小数点右边的位置开始截断并返回该数值.selecttrancate(2112.333,2)fromadict17.substr(exp1,exp2)返回exp1串自exp2处开始的子串.selectsubstr(‘abcdekkk’,5)fromadictselectsubstr(‘abcdekkk’,5,2)fromad

7、ict18.rtrim()删除字符串尾部的空格.selectrtrim(‘hello ‘)fromadict19.ltrim()删除字符串头部的空格.selectrtrim(‘  hello’)fromadict20.round(exp1,exp2)返回EXP1小数点右边的第EXP2位置处开始的四舍五入值.selectround(2345.6789,2)fromadict21.replace(exp1,exp2,exp3)用exp3替代exp1中所有的exp2selectchar(replace('rom

8、andd','ndd','ccb'),10)fromadict22.repeat(exp1,exp2)返回exp1重复exp2次后的字符串.  selectchar(repeat('repeat',3),21)fromadict;23.rand()返回0和1之间的随机浮点数.selectrand()fromadict;24.posstr(exp1,exp2)返回exp2在exp1中的位置.selectposstr('abcdefgh','d')fromadict25.nullif(exp1,exp2)如果

9、exp1=exp2,则为null,否则为exp1selectnullif(‘1’,’2’)fromadict26.month()返回一个数值的月部分.  selectmonth('2003/10/20')fromadict27.mod(exp1,exp2)返回exp1除以exp2的余数.selectmod(20,8)fromadict28.float()返回一个数的浮点表示.selectfloat(789)fromadict29.hex()返回一个表示为字符串的值的16进制表示.  selecthex(1

10、6)fromadict       selecthex(‘$’)fromadict30.double()如果参数是一个数字表达式,返回与其相对应的浮点数,如果参数是字符串表达式,则返回该数的字符串表达式selectdouble('11')fromadictselectdouble(11)fromadict31.bigint()返回整型常量中的数字或字符串的64位整数表示.selectbigint(‘1234’)fromadic

当前文档最多预览五页,下载文档查看全文

此文档下载收益归作者所有

当前文档最多预览五页,下载文档查看全文
温馨提示:
1. 部分包含数学公式或PPT动画的文件,查看预览时可能会显示错乱或异常,文件下载后无此问题,请放心下载。
2. 本文档由用户上传,版权归属用户,天天文库负责整理代发布。如果您对本文档版权有争议请及时联系客服。
3. 下载前请仔细阅读文档内容,确认文档内容符合您的需求后进行下载,若出现内容与标题不符可向本站投诉处理。
4. 下载文档时可能由于网络波动等原因无法下载或下载错误,付费完成后未能成功下载的用户请联系客服处理。